It's Our Own Business to Manage

The Council Hall.

Li Yingling's soft questioning voice now rang like thunder in everyone's ears.

All eyes involuntarily fell upon the jade tablet inscribed with the words "Tianyan" on the table.

Naturally, many gazes still carried a trace of skepticism.

First, they knew all too well the temperament of the major sects from the Central Continent.

Second, none of them were fools, nor would they blindly believe anything presented without proof.

The burden of proof lay with the one presenting the evidence, not with them to verify its authenticity.

Thus, their gazes converged on Li Yingling in silent unison, no one daring to speak first.

Li Yingling wasted no time. With a light tap, she channeled a wisp of spiritual energy into the jade tablet.

Instantly, the tablet radiated a brilliant light, and the emblem of the Tianyan Sect materialized within it.

An indescribably profound aura spread through the entire council hall.

With a wave of her hand, Li Yingling withdrew the light, and the tablet dimmed once more.

As the proof was laid bare, the atmosphere in the hall shifted dramatically.

What had been tense and somber now buzzed with fervor.

Almost immediately, representatives from other sects began showering her with flattery:

"From the very beginning, I could tell that you and the esteemed cultivators beside you—"

Li Yingling raised a hand, cutting off the praise, and calmly turned her gaze back to the middle-aged man who had spoken earlier, repeating her question:

"What did you just say?"

The man hastily plastered on a smile. "I merely suggested there’s no need to look far! Our sect is right here, ready to cooperate fully. Just give the order, and we’ll follow through without question."

The moment these words left his mouth, mocking glances shot his way from all directions.

Li Yingling slowly took her seat, her tone still composed.

"I don’t believe in forcing anyone. If you’re unwilling, you may decline."

The man hurriedly assured her, "How could we refuse? This is a battle for the fate of our race! As humans, we cannot stand idly by!"

"Truly no coercion?"

"None whatsoever!"

"I haven’t pressured you."

"Senior, what are you saying? Before I came, our sect’s Elder Patriarch made it clear—this time, he insists on taking part personally!"

Li Yingling nodded in satisfaction, her gaze sweeping across the room. "And the rest of you?"

"Of course, it’s only right."

"We cultivators must dedicate ourselves fully to this cause."

Voices of agreement rose from all sides.

Li Yingling said nothing more, her eyes settling on Zhao Chun, who was struggling to conceal his astonishment.

She signaled for him to continue.

Cui Hao, standing behind her, whispered, "Senior Sister, you’re incredible!"

"Just average," Li Yingling replied just as quietly.

Now she understood just how satisfying her master must have felt in the past.

Though their exchange was hushed, everyone present—aside from those from Chu Xingchen’s sect—was at least at the Golden Core realm.

They heard every word.

Yet, all chose to pretend otherwise.

Zhao Chun, too, could no longer maintain his composure, his eyes fixed in shock on the jade tablet Li Yingling had placed before him.

Before arriving, the emperor had given no details, only instructing him to foster good relations.

Zhao Chun had been puzzled—until he saw Chu Xingchen.

The young man’s appearance and unfathomable cultivation instantly dispelled his doubts.

Such a peerless expert was naturally worth courting.

Still, Zhao Chun had wondered—could a backwater like Xuanwu Kingdom truly produce such a talent?

But the moment Li Yingling placed that jade tablet on the table, its presence undeniable, he realized his perspective had been too narrow.

Next time, he’d dare to think bigger.

From then on, the proceedings advanced with startling speed. Every task Zhao Chun assigned was accepted without protest.

In the past, sect delegations would haggle endlessly over responsibilities.

This time, not a single objection arose.

Most eyes weren’t on Zhao Chun, the alliance leader making the assignments, but on Li Yingling, their glances cautious and reverent.

The planning proceeded so smoothly that Zhao Chun almost felt he was dreaming.

He’d originally set aside an entire week for negotiations, expecting to bargain hard to minimize losses.

But with Li Yingling’s sudden revelation of the Tianyan Sect’s jade tablet, everything changed.

Relaxed and gratified, Zhao Chun made the final arrangement, using his spiritual energy to adjust a small flag on the strategic map.

"The Cloud Soaring Sect will advance from the west, cutting off the demonic forces’ retreat."

He then looked around the room.

"Are there any points I’ve failed to clarify?"

A brief silence followed.

Zhao Chun sighed inwardly. As expected, every person here was a seasoned schemer.

The question of why the Tianyan Sect had intervened wouldn’t be so easily dodged.

After a pause, he decisively concluded,

"Then let it be settled. Our first phase—the initial campaign to reclaim our lands—begins in seven days."

"Fellow cultivators, you may now prepare. Should any concerns arise, you may seek me for further discussion."

Just as he prepared to leave, he noticed no one else moved to depart.

This time, however, the silence didn’t last long.

An elderly man with white hair and beard on his right spoke up gently,

"The arrangements are more than satisfactory. However… might this young friend enlighten us? This tiger demon’s uprising in the Forsaken Ridge—does it have ties to the Central Continent’s demonic forces?"

Zhao Chun’s heart sank.

They hadn’t escaped the question after all.

The Central Continent remained as it always had—uninvolved unless the crisis originated from its own lands.

For years, this had been the norm. Thus, when the Central Continent intervened, it was assumed the matter was already linked to it.

Especially for a remote kingdom like Xuanwu, a minor demonic disturbance in some hills might seem catastrophic—but to the Central Continent, it was trivial.

For something so insignificant, the Tianyan Sect—one of the Central Continent’s Eighteen Immortal Sects—had appeared.

It was like using a divine artifact to peel an apple—absurd.

And behind absurdity, there was always an even more absurd reason.

Coupled with the inexplicable scale of the Forsaken Ridge’s uprising, suspicions of a hidden orchestrator were inevitable.

With the jade tablet’s appearance, the question shifted from whether there was a hidden hand to—which Central Continent power was pulling the strings.

For a life-and-death matter like this, even if the Tianyan Sect demanded their service, they had a right to know the full picture.

What if a demon sovereign at the Divine Transformation realm was involved? Did the Tianyan Sect have countermeasures?

It was a perfectly reasonable demand.

Now, Zhao Chun could only remain silent, his gaze fixed on Li Yingling’s unreadable expression, hoping her words would quell the doubts.

Under the gaze of the crowd, Li Yingling spoke in a calm and steady voice:

"This matter is not for the Tianyan Sect to intervene—it is for the sects of Xuanwu Kingdom to handle ourselves!"
